    Try to force your phone into recovery mode. Disconnect it from the computer's USB cord. Turn it off if you can by holding the sleep/wake switch until you see the red slide to off. If you can't turn it off, please continue. Press and hold the home button while plugging it into the computer's USB cord. Continue holding the Home button while iPhone starts up. While starting up, you will see the Apple logo. When you see "Connect to iTunes" on the screen, you can release the Home button and iTunes will display the recovery mode message.  http://support.apple.com/kb/HT1808

    macbookpro2011ISU wrote:
    I also tried Command +Option+R which took me to internet recovery.  From there, I chose reinstall Mac OS X Lion 10.7 but it says my hard drive is locked so I wasnt able to select it.
    I you upgraded to OS X 10.8, then use RecoveryHD by holding Command R at boot time (no option) and reinstall OS X over itself that way so your installing  Mountain Lion.
    Also Disk Uility can be used to Repair the Macintosh HD parttion.
    Also you can use that RecoveryHD to format and install OS X onto a external drive, then option/alt key boot from it and access your files on the non-booting internal drive before erasing, reformatting and reinstalling OS X fresh.

    A couple of things here. That lock that you accessed (when you hold down the Option key at startup) indicates that Open Firmware Password is active. This a security feature that, I presume, you chose and will prevent booting up from any external source. (If that is what it is.)
    With the symptoms on the way the computer is working, it may be that the hard disk has begun to self-destruct, or that there are maintenance concerns which will need some attention. That will require a startup with a disk (either installation or something like Disk Warrior).
    I presume you have owned the computer from new? If not, the previous owner may have some information on the Open Firmware Password. There is a way to deal with this but I will not share this here: take it to an authorised service shop. They will know how.

    If you restore from iCloud backup the apps will be automatically downloaded. If you restore from iTunes backup the apps and music have to be in the iTunes library since synced media like apps and music are not included in the backup of the iOS device that iTunes makes.
